Radiant Pyramids View sits in Al Haram very close to the Giza Plateau and offers rooftop and some room views of the pyramids. Within short walking distance are the Great Pyramid (Khufu), Pyramid of Khafre, Pyramid of Menkaure, the Great Sphinx and the Solar Boat Museum. The new Grand Egyptian Museum is also nearby (short drive). The area offers camel/horse carriage rides, local bazaars with souvenirs, and evening Sound & Light shows at the plateau. The hotel's location makes it a convenient base for first-time visitors to the Giza complex and for guests who want sunrise/sunset views of the monuments.
